Now you know, Wendy..not worried about steps or cleanliness..it’s a once in a lifetime on bora bora ....yes you have to book this ahead of time with pg office ...we are doing this on our fall 2020 cruise and that is the first thing we reserved when finalizing deposits and cabin choice ..it goes very quick so don’t wait..It looks wonderful and includes a trip to see sunset view from one of the rafts they take out while dinner is being prepped for us ..really can’t imagine this not being amazing ! ..on another note Le Grill will set up tables around the pool weather permitting while moored  on bora bora...ask to book dinner there while in bora bora when you check in the first afternoon
